07:24 EDTMUMicron price target raised to $19 from $13.50 at Citigroup
Citigroup said it remains positive on shares of Micron given the Elpida deal and rising memory prices. The firm raised its price target for shares to $19 and reiterates a Buy rating on the name.

10:46 EDTTMToyota sees meeting U.S. Prius sales target, Bloomberg says
Toyota said its on target to meet its sales goal for its Prius model in the U.S., says Bloomberg. In April Toyota said it may have to adjust its target as declining gas prices weakened demand for the Prius, noted Bloomberg. Reference Link

10:00 EDTMUMicron estimates raised ahead of Q3 report at Wedbush
Wedbush raised Micron estimates ahead of the Q3 results to reflect a better overall memory pricing environment. Shares are Outperform rated with a $14.50 price target raised from $11.

07:09 EDTTMToyota shifts to qualtiy from expansion, Reuters reports
Toyota Motor (TM) said it’s unlikely to recapture its peak market share it held four years ago in the U.S. (GM, F), its biggest market, the latest sign the car maker is shifting to improving quality from aggressively expanding sales, reports Reuters.Reference Link

07:47 EDTMUMicron price target raised to $16 from $14 at Stifel
Stifel increased its price target on Micron as the firm believes that the May quarter average selling prices for both DRAM and NAND Flash may be higher than previously anticipated. The firm thinks that memory prices could continue to increase well into 2014, and it keeps a Buy rating on Micron.
